Recipient Org: Description To act as a resource for vulnerable young people (aged 14-21) living in Oxfordshire by providing a structured and challenging youth group programme. Weekly meetings over 12-18 month include education, personal development, team work and fund raising. This culminates in an accompanied trip to Western Kenya to volunteer with Nasio Trust projects for disadvantaged children. This programme was originally developed by Nasio Trust but is now a separate charity so that the focus is entirely on providing a resource for vulnerable young people in Oxfordshire. Young people are expected to be involved in the development of their programme and to take a lead in fund raising events and in their chosen Kenyan project. There have been two groups in Berinsfield, two in Blackbird Leys and one in Faringdon so far involving 57 young people. On returning from Kenya, the young people are asked to reflect on their extraordinary experiences and, with the support of YoCO expert volunteers on the 'YoCO Works' programme, to take the next steps in education or employment. Young people are strongly encouraged to remain involved in the charity and 6 will be enrolled on the Youth Leadership course run by Oxfordshire Youth in March 2019.
